Warning Signs You Need Water Heater Burst Water Removal
The sooner you catch the signs of a water heater burst, the less damage and cost you’ll incur. Look out for these warning signs: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ant odors can show moisture damage or mold growth. Don’t ignore these odors, they can be a sign of a more serious issue.
Warped or Discolored Flooring
Warped or discolored flooring can show water damage or moisture seepage. This is a sign that you need to act quickly to prevent further damage.
Signs of Water Staining
Water stains or mineral deposits on walls or ceilings can show water damage or leaks. Don’t ignore these signs, they can be a sign of a more serious issue.
Water Sounds or Leaks
Unusual water sounds or leaks can show a burst water heater or plumbing issue. Don’t wait, act quickly to prevent further damage.
Mold Growth or Fungus
Mold growth or fungus can show moisture damage or poor ventilation. This is a sign that you need to act quickly to prevent further damage and health risks.

Water Heater Burst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water leak with minimal damage | Yes | No | DIY is enough for minor leaks, but be sure to document everything. |
| Signs of mold growth or water damage | No | Yes | Professional equipment and expertise are necessary to safely remove mold and water damage. |
| Water heater burst with extensive damage | No | Yes | A water heater burst needs specialized equipment and expertise to safely and effectively remove water and prevent further damage. |
| Water damage with standing water over 2 inches deep | No | Yes | Standing water poses health risks and needs professional equipment to safely remove. |
| Unpleasant odors or water sounds | Maybe | Yes | While DIY might be enough for minor issues, professional help is recommended to prevent further damage. |
| Water damage with complex plumbing issues | No | Yes | Complex plumbing issues need specialized expertise to safely and effectively resolve. |

Water Heater Burst Water Removal Cost In Manvel, TX
Prices for water heater burst water removal vary based on severity, size of affected area, and local conditions in Manvel, TX. These estimates are based on industry standards and may vary depending on the specifics of your situation.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Removal |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ions. |
| Sanitizing and Disinfecting |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ions. |
| Final Inspection and Restoration |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ions. |
| Equipment Rental and Labor |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ions. |
